Applications will be accepted until 09:00 am EDT on Monday, August 10, 2026 At the core of Doctors Without Borders/Médecins Sans Frontières (MSF) Canada’s identity is a commitment to medical ethics, independence, neutrality, and impartiality. We go where people’s medical needs are greatest. These ideals have driven every aspect of our work – from medical care and logistical coordination, to finance and communications – since MSF was established in 1971. Impact Statement MSF Canada’s Fundraising Department is responsible for raising private funding, predominantly from individuals, by integrated direct response campaigns, major gifts, and legacy and planning giving vehicles to support our operations in the field and our activities in Canada. The department now generates over $97 million annually and has an ambitious plan to grow as part of the 2025-2028 strategic plan. Fundraising team members are in Toronto and Montreal and work in collaboration with suppliers and vendors across Canada. As a member of the Fundraising Department, the Fundraising Content Officer is responsible for supporting the marketing strategies to acquire, cultivate and retain donors through compelling storytelling and content creation for all direct marketing activities in both English and French. The Fundraising Content Officer will work closely with the Mass Marketing, Philanthropy and Digital Unit teams, develop content as needed, execute the annual fundraising plan and support strategic plan goals.
